How to conjugate desalentar in Indicative Future Perfect in Spanish

desalentar
to discourage
regular verb

Desalentar means to discourage or dissuade someone from doing something. It is used when causing someone to lose confidence or enthusiasm about an action or idea.

How to conjugate desalentar in Indicative Future Perfect

El Futuro Perfecto - used to talk about something that will have happened in the future after something else

Indicative Future Perfect Conjugations

PronounConjugation
Yo
habré desalentado
habrás desalentado
Él / Ella / Usted
habrá desalentado
Nosotros / Nosotras
habremos desalentado
Vosotros / Vosotras
habréis desalentado
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
habrán desalentado

Examples of desalentar in Indicative Future Perfect

Yo
Para entonces, ya habré desalentado la idea.
By then, I will have discouraged the idea.
Cuando llegues, ya habrás desalentado el plan.
When you arrive, you will have discouraged the plan.
Él / Ella / Usted
Ella habrá desalentado la propuesta antes del lunes.
She will have discouraged the proposal before Monday.
Nosotros / Nosotras
Nosotros habremos desalentado las dudas del equipo.
We will have discouraged the team's doubts.
Vosotros / Vosotras
Vosotros habréis desalentado las ideas incorrectas.
You all will have discouraged the incorrect ideas.
Ellos / Ellas / Ustedes
Ellos habrán desalentado las malas influencias.
They will have discouraged the bad influences.
